Key Factors
- 01 Continuous fog from 06:00 to after 22:00 limits visibility.
- 02 Temperatures remain in the mid‑30s °F, close to freezing, which can cause black‑ice on shaded road surfaces.
- 03 Relative humidity is very high (76‑100%), supporting persistent low visibility.
- 04 No precipitation is forecast, but the fog and near‑freezing temperatures are enough to make driving hazardous.
